At United Way, we say “changing lives is all in a day’s work.” As we begin the year 2023, we wanted to share with our valued supporters some recent staffing updates.  

Mike Jaruszewicz

Mike was promoted to senior vice president of community impact in August 2022.

He began his career with United Way in 2010 as a loaned representative moving quickly into a community impact manager role, director of community impact role and then became the vice president of community impact in 2017.

Joelyn Bush

Joelyn was promoted to vice president of marketing and communications in July 2022.

She began her career with United Way in 2014 as marketing and communications manager and then director of marketing and communications in 2017 prior to this announcement.

Sara Naughton

Sara was promoted to senior data and evaluation manager in January 2023.

She began her career with United Way in 2020 as community impact coordinator and in 2021 moved into a data and evaluation manager role prior to her recent promotion this recent announcement.

Damali Donovan

Damali was promoted to senior community impact coordinator in January 2023.

She began her career with United Way as an AmeriCORPS VISTA in 2019. At the conclusion of her service, Damali accepted a full-time position in 2021 as United Way’s community impact coordinator prior to this recent announcement.

New Hires: Welcome Jess and Jeanette!

United Way is pleased to announce the hiring of Jess Belousov as community impact coordinator.

Jess is a recent Gannon University graduate and joins the team with nonprofit and local business experience. Most recently, Jess held positions with UPMC Hamot and served as an intern with Our West Bayfront.

United Way is pleased to announce later this month Jeanette Long will join the team as United Way's community schools support manager. Jeanette has extensive project management and collegiate experience.

She holds a bachelor's degree in English as well as a master's degree in Secondary Education from Mercyhurst University and a master's degree in English from Gannon University. Jeanette is currently pursuing her doctorate degree in Rhetoric and Applied Linguistics.
